Output 66c751e159449a22c6faa7163df9d2c43e830212b9341a9640f9990da69adebf:1

value
15057390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9abd068d9222bce89988cdec2bca424d0d71d8b OP_EQUAL
address
MTk6gukcJC6X7JCV3Pwfrdkd31NhCqQHUg
transaction
66c751e159449a22c6faa7163df9d2c43e830212b9341a9640f9990da69adebf
spent
true